首页 > TAG信息列表 > d3

d3.js 分页加载

  当数据量过大时,使用d3.js渲染各种图时,如果一下子加载出来,会出现加载过慢,这样使用效果就不是太好,为了解决这个问题,使用了分页加载数据并渐进渲染各种图。 一、数据格式 数据如下:这里是一个example.csv文件, x,y,value 0,1,0.2 0,2,0.70,3,0.01.......100000, 20, 1  二、读取

d3js 堆叠柱状图

  这一章节介绍堆叠柱状图的画法,下面直接上图和数据。         1、准备数据 const stackBarData = [ { year: 2015, HW: 3740, XM: 920, MAC: 980, www: 490 }, { year: 2016, HW: 1400, XM: 1840, MAC: 960, www: 1400 }, { year:

【pandas】按照数据列中元素出现的先后顺序进行分组排列(最后一种个人原创)

部分原文:使用Pandas完成data列数据处理,按照数据列中元素出现的先后顺序进行分组排列 (qq.com) import pandas as pddf = pd.DataFrame({ 'data': ['A1', 'D3', 'B2', 'C4', 'A1', 'A2', 'B2', 'B3', 'C3&#

【题解】(DP专题) P1736 创意吃鱼法

在阅读本篇题解前,可以先去看下题目描述: 传送

数据结构:计算数组中第n个元素的地址

首地址=L,每个元素空间为d,设初始数组为M[d1][d2][d3] 一维:A[i] L+i*d 二维:A[i][j] L+(i*d2+j)*d 三维:A[i][j][k] L+(i*d2*d3+j*d3+k)*d 例如: A【0...5】【-1...3】【-2...4】,首地址为1,每个元素占2个单元,求A【2】【1】【0】的地址   首先可将A转换为B【6】【5】【7】,则所

D. Lost Arithmetic Progression ,Codeforces Round #785 (Div. 2)

     a1,d1,n1 分别为b首项,公差,总项数      a2,d2,n2 分别为c首项,公差,总项数 首先明确当一个等差数列是另一个等差数列的一部分时,那么前者公差一定是后者公差的倍数 先判断0的情况,当c不是b的一部分时为0,包括两种情况:                                  

201971010230-孟姣姣 实验三 软件工程结对项目

3.1需求分析陈述 本项目要求设计开发一款{0-1}KP 实例数据集算法实验平台,该平台具有实例数据读写、示例数据排序、使用不同算法求解0-1背包问题、以及日志记录等功能。除此之外,该平台还必须具备以下要求。 (1){0-1}KP 实例数据集需存储在数据库; (2)平台可动态嵌入任何一个有效的{0-1}K

第四届“泰迪杯”数据分析——本科及以上组B题(源代码)

任务1 import pandas as pd # 任务 1.1 附件 1 的产品通用名称存在不规范的情况。 # 请按照复混肥料(掺混肥料归入这一类)、有机-无机复混肥料、有机肥料和床土调酸剂这 4 种类别 # 对附件 1 进行规范化处理 # 读取数据 data1 = pd.DataFrame(pd.read_excel('./附件1.xlsx')) # 检

必须知道的JavaScript库 - 可视化库

必须知道的JavaScript库 - 可视化库 2022-02-12 12:49·无限加速   Data Visualization 数据可视化工具推荐 在研发团队内从0打造一个公司级可视化库/工具可行性非常低(无论是成本还是是否具备能力等等...),综上种种,今天推荐一些web方向现有的工具(包含实现概要,技术方向)来供

让数据可视化变得简单 – JavaScript 图形库

©作者 | 董叶 公司决策层会围绕着数据来制定相应的策略,数据的重要性与日俱增,政府、金融机构、互联网大厂正在以前所未有的速度收集数据,面对扑面而来的数据,没有抽象、视觉层的帮助,我们很难快速理解掌握其中信息,正确的图形工具往往是致胜的关键 对于JS开发人员而言,数据可视化能力

在博客园markdown中使用mermaid

博客后台 -> 设置 -> 页首HTML代码. 添加以下代码: <script src="https://cdn.jsdelivr.net/npm/mermaid/dist/mermaid.min.js"></script> <script>mermaid.initialize({startOnLoad:true});</script> 之后就可以愉快的使用mermaid画图了. 例如: <div class=&quo

D3基本图表绘制——折线图

 制作折线图分成4步走: 1.首先划定制图区域和范围——画一个边框 2.数据处理得到绘制折线图需要的数据——绘制折线需要一个数组整体 3.画出x,y轴和折线——y轴绘制需要注意 4.补充标签,调节位置 【1】第一步:框架绘制(规定范围) <body> <div style="height:700px ;

计算吻合率

  问题:计算吻合率 描述:两个销量表,销量降序排列,每一货号销量名次相同的占总货号数的百分比    解决思路:使用函数公式 {=SUM(--(A3:A21=D3:D21))/COUNTA(D3:D21)} 数组公式,需要按【Ctrl+Shift+Enter】结束

arcgis js 4 使用d3.js 构建缩放圆

我们使用d3.js 与arcgis 构建缩放圆 首先还是先定义数据结构 let options = { renderer: { type: "simple", symbol: { r: 10, //圆半径 color: "#0cff04", //圆颜色 time1: 800, //放大速度 time2: 800, //缩小速度 r1: 30, //放大的尺寸 r2: 10,

arcgis js 4 与d3.js 构建可视化(基础)

这次我们用d3.js 来构建可视化首先我们 定义一些坐标转换的工具方法 toScreen 方法```javascript //构建arcgis 的mapViewlet view = mapView toScreen(coordinate) { let coordinateType = getXYType(coordinate[0],coordinate[1]); let coordXY = getRealXY(coordinate[0

arcgis js 4 使用d3.js 构建扩散圆

我们使用d3.js 与arcgis 构建扩散圆 首先还是先定义数据结构 let options = { renderer: { type: "simple", symbol: { r: 8, color2: "#476db6", color1: "#0f46ab", width: "1.5", time: "1200" } }, data:

关于d3.js代码的一些理解

let data=[232,432,543,654,453,543] let svg=d3.select(’#barchart’) .append(‘svg’) .attr(‘width’,1000) .attr(‘height’,320) svg.selectAll(‘rect’) .data(data) .enter() .append(‘rect’) .attr(‘x’,(d,i)=>{return 20}) .attr(‘y’,(d,i)=>{return i*6

pcie D3 cold

从 Windows 8 开始,设备可以进入 D3cold 电源子状态,即使当系统处于 S0 电源状态。 PCI 总线规范引入了 PCI 电源管理,因此它已将 D3(关)设备电源状态拆分为两个子状态:D3hot 和 D3cold。这种区分已添加到ACPI 3.0 中的 ACPI 规范,并在 ACPI 4.0 中扩展。 Windows 始终支持这两个 D3 子

基于d3的带轴的柱线图

来源 https://iowiki.com/d3js/ https://www.d3js.org.cn/document/ 总结 轴在左下角的对齐 纵轴比例尺渲染的最大高度 = 横轴在y方向的偏移量 横轴上刻度的间隔 本例中横轴使用的是离散比例尺,有padding()方法可以用来调整刻度间的间隔。 本例中使刻度的内外间隔保持一致。 csv

D3 TASK3

学习概要 异常处理 异常就是运行期检测到的错误。计算机语言针对可能出现的错误定义了异常类型,某种错误引发对应的异常时,异常处理程序将被启动,从而恢复程序的正常运行。 学习内容 1、Python 标准异常总结 BaseException:所有异常的 基类 Exception:常规异常的 基类 StandardError:

第一个成型的d3案例

目录最终效果案例源码知识点总结怎么给rect节点添加文字?怎么让矩形的起点看起来在下边?怎么样让文字在矩形的中间显示? 最终效果 案例源码 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=

更省地儿的足浴器,按摩效果也很好,HITH智能自动折叠足浴器D3体验

冬天到了,气温越来越低,晚上泡泡脚,顺便按摩一下脚底,也是个很好的放松方式,现在市面上的足浴器选择特别多,在家里就能获得很好的足浴体验。不过常见的足浴器体积都很大,毕竟是每天只用不到一小时的物件,收纳确实是个大问题。 最近我发现了一款HITH智能自动折叠足浴器D3,这台足浴器的设

matlab绘制四面体、六面体

程序: clear;clc d1=[35,35,80]; d2=[42,38,85]; d3=[28,40,90]; d4=[38,30,95]; %根据xy的坐标生成水平面 x0=[d1(1),d2(1),d3(1),d1(1)]; y0=[d1(2),d2(2),d3(2),d1(2)]; z0=[d1(3),d2(3),d3(3),d1(3)]; %生成上面三个面 x1=[d4(1),d4(1),d4(1),d4(1)]; y1=[d4(2),d4(2),d4(2)

D3.js介绍

目录D3.jsContextSelectionsTransitionsData-bindingAppending nodes using dataAPI structureMathsArraysGeometryColor D3.js D3.js (also known as D3, short for Data-Driven Documents) is a JavaScript library for producing dynamic, Interactive data visualization in

使用cola.js和dagre-d3.js可视化数据

实验题目 使用cola.js和dagre-d3.js可视化数据 话说可视化的实验还真挺有意思的,这次让我们体验下面两个网站,然后使用cola.js和dagre.js,我们实验6使用d.js实现过force-directed layout,那么这次就是在实验6的基础上修改然后实现了 dagre-d3.js 实验内容 使用 https://ialab.it.